Ingredients

1 3/4 cups flour, all-purpose
1/2 cup brown sugar, dark firmly packed
1 tablespo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 cup milk
2 tablespoons instant coffee
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/2 cup butter unsalted, melted
1 large egg lightly beaten
1 cup pecans chopped

Directions

Preheat oven to 400 degrees F.

Grease 8 large muffin cups.

In a large bowl, stir together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.

In a medium-sized bowl, combine milk, instant coffee powder, vanilla extract, butter, and egg.

Let stand for 5 minutes.

Add mixture to flour mixture and mix and lightly.

Fold in pecans.

Spoon batter evenly into prepared muffin cups.

Bake 20 minutes, or until a cake tester comes out clean.

Remove muffin tin to wire rack.

Cool 5 minutes before removing muffins from cups, finish cooling on rack.
